About Hind Boumchamar

Hind Boumchamar is a prominent Moroccan-French media personality, currently working as a senior television presenter and producer at MBC Group. Born in Morocco, she moved to Dubai in 2006 to pursue a career in media, a passion she has held since childhood. Despite initially studying Hotel Management in Paris, she followed her dream and transitioned into the television industry. Her career at MBC began as a journalist and producer for the popular morning show "Sabah El Keer Ya Arab," where she hosted segments on fashion and decor, as well as a press review segment for "MBC in a Week." Boumchamar quickly established a strong on-screen presence, which led to co-hosting major programs. A significant milestone was co-presenting the show "Inta Testahil" (You Deserve It) alongside the renowned media figure George Kurdahi. However, the most pivotal point in her career was joining the leading sports program "Sada Al Malaeb." As a presenter and producer alongside Mustafa Al-Agha, she became one of the most recognizable female faces in Arab sports media. Boumchamar combines her presenting duties with production responsibilities, overseeing the content she delivers, which reflects her professionalism and dedication.

Hind Boumchamar's Achievements

Joining the team of "Sada Al Malaeb," one of the Arab world's most popular sports shows, marked a major turning point in Hind Boumchamar's career. She successfully entered the male-dominated field of sports broadcasting, establishing herself as a leading female sports presenter and producer, which significantly boosted her visibility and fan base across the region. She co-hosted the widely popular entertainment game show "Inta Testahil" on MBC1 alongside veteran presenter George Kurdahi. This experience showcased her versatility as a media personality, proving her ability to excel in various formats, from morning talk shows to game shows and sports analysis. Boumchamar began her career at MBC with a dual role as both a producer and presenter for "Sabah El Keer Ya Arab," where she personally supervised the creation of her own segments. This hands-on production experience provided her with a deep understanding of television mechanics and content quality control, distinguishing her within the industry.

Education

She studied Hotel Management in Paris, France, earning a bachelor's degree before shifting her career path to the media industry.
